1.HTML (HyperText Markup Language) is the most basic building block of the Web. It defines the meaning and structure of web content. Other technologies besides HTML are generally used to describe a web page's appearance/presentation (CSS) or functionality/behavior (JavaScript).
2. An HTML 5 document mainly consists of a Head and Body. The Head contains the data, which informs the browser and even web servers that it is an HTML 5 document. On the other hand, the Body contains content that web browsers actually display.
